Q: Why does the Pairwell matching service pause for several seconds under load?

A: These are garbage-collection pauses in the Dovetail runtime. They spike when the candidate pool exceeds two million entries. Tuning flags live in the `gc-profiles` repo, which is sealed behind the team recovery vault since the Ostermark incident. New team members can unseal the vault themselves using the recovery passphrase given below.

unlock words, fawig-bagef: olidor-holir-istox-holath-tamys-quenion-giliel

Handover for the facilities desk at Arlow Quay: the goods lift remains reserved for deliveries until Friday while the loading bay resurfacing finishes. Couriers from Dapple Freight arrive most mornings before nine; direct them to bay two and make sure pallets don't block the fire route. The lift call panel has been switched to restricted mode, so regular staff badges won't work on it this week. When a delivery needs the lift, enter the code below at the panel.

staff pass of tajog-bahap = bdg-GTUUI-82661

## Onboarding: Quillbase ORM refactor

For this week's sync: we're replacing the legacy Quillbase ORM with thin repository classes, one module per aggregate. Old call sites stay untouched until their repo lands; a shim logs any direct ORM use so we can track stragglers. Tests run against a shared staging schema, not mocks. Configure your local repo layer with the connection string below.

primary connection of yajog-hahof = redis://tammir_svc:JnUO3IkF9ixGfZ@db-82ab.paliqhq.local:5432/istax